R04CPU - Mitsubishi Programmable Controllers Melsec
Mitsubishi R04CPU PLC is a standard CPU controller with 40K program memory and high-speed instruction processing performance. This Mitsubishi PLC from the MELSEC IQ-R Series supports 4,096 local I/O points, expandable up to 12,288 I/O points, Ethernet communication, buffer battery backup, and compact DIN-rail mounting.

R04CPU Mitsubishi Programmable Controllers Melsec Technical Specifications
| Specification | Value |
|---|---|
| Type | STANDARD CPU |
| Program Memory | 40K |
| Program Memory Unit | STEPS |
| Local I/O Points | 4096 |
| Local + Remote I/O Points | 12288 |
| Cycle Time LD (ns) | 0,98 |
| Cycle Time MOV (ns) | 1,96 |
| Ethernet Port | 1 |
| Buffer Battery | YES |
| Series | MELSEC IQ-R SERIES |
| Depth (mm) | 110 |
| Weight (kg) | 0,2 |
| Width (mm) | 27,8 |
| Height (mm) | 106 |
| CE | COMPLIANT |
| Shipping Approvals | ABS,BV,DNV GL,LR,NK,RINA |
| EAC | NON-COMPLIANT |
| UL/cUL | COMPLIANT |
| UKCA | COMPLIANT |
The Mitsubishi R04CPU PLC is a programmable logic controller designed for high-performance industrial automation systems. This Mitsubishi PLC provides 40K step program memory with fast execution times of 0.98 ns LD and 1.96 ns MOV instructions. It belongs to the MELSEC IQ-R Series and supports large-scale control architectures used in demanding automation environments.
In industrial applications, the Mitsubishi R04CPU PLC is used in assembly lines, conveyor systems, packaging machinery, and centralized automation control panels. High I/O capacity allows integration of multiple field devices and control modules. Built-in Ethernet enables stable communication within industrial networks, supporting synchronized operation across distributed automation systems.
